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
08021755 927 5665344
42531742 07963050 96242180
42531742 07963050 96242180
81750 03 773339 57678 94765128
All about undefined
Interested in learning more?
42531742 07963050 96242180
81750 03 773339 57678 94765128
See more
42000743480 06208891092
5373 0312 596618755
See more
3124456007 8499
568278 618315 40817411172 41367
See more